Visualizzazione dei risultati da 1 a 2 su 2
  1. #1

    variabile non cambia valore

    ciao a tutti, sono incappato in un problemetto da cui non riesco ad uscirne. In un filmato inizializzo a livello di root una variabile "menu". All'interno di un mc c'e' un menu di 4 pulsanti (menu primario) che deve aprire 4 sottomenu (menu secondari). Ognuno dei 4 pulsanti nel menu primario ha associato il seguente script:
    codice:
    on (release) {
    	if (_root.menu==2) {
    		_root.menu2.play();
    	} else if (_root.menu==3) {
    		_root.menu3.play();
    	} else if (_root.menu==4) {
    		_root.menu4.play();
    	}
    	_root.menu1.play();
    }
    (Ovviamente i suddetti controlli variano il numero di riferimento mc in base al pulsante associato. )

    All'interno dei mc menu1, menu2, menu3, menu4 assegno alla variabile menu della root il valore che mi serve (2 per menu 2, 3 per menu 3 etc). Con due eventi di stop in questi mc dei menu secondari riesco quindi a far visualizzare il menu e allo stesso tempo mandarlo via. Bene, tutto funziona regolarmente ma si presenta un problema : se clicco 2 volte un pulsante del menu primario, la variabile menu della root non cambia piu' valore, e al click di un altro pulsante del menu primario si aprono due menu secondari contemporaneamente. Qualcuno mi sa dare qualche dritta di dove e' che sto sbagliando? grazie in anticipo.
    Neo2k alias francob

  2. #2
    ...ho pensato nel frattempo a uno sgamotto: disabilitare il pulsante del menu primario cliccato una volta. E ovviamente riabilitarlo quando si clicca un altro pulsante. Non e' molto bello, ma se non trovo la soluzione mi sa che forse questa e' la meglio
    Neo2k alias francob

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.